Inclusions and Logistics

Travelers can enjoy a hassle-free experience with all the essential inclusions and logistics taken care of for the Batu Caves & Countryside Tour.

The tour includes an English-speaking driver who knows the area well, ensuring a smooth ride in an air-conditioned car, van, or coach. Plus, hotel or port pickup and drop-off within 0.5 km of the KLCC area make things super convenient.

All taxes, fees, and handling charges are included, so no surprises there! Just keep in mind that food, drinks, and gratuities aren’t covered.

Meeting and Pickup Details

Batu Caves & Countryside Tour - Meeting and Pickup Details

Arriving 15 minutes early ensures a smooth start to the Batu Caves & Countryside Tour, allowing participants to settle in before the adventure begins.

For those staying within 3 km of Kuala Lumpur City Centre, a free hotel pickup makes it easy to join the fun. However, if you’re a bit further out, no worries! Just meet at the Malaysia Tourist Centre (MATIC) near Harriston Boutique.

The tour kicks off at two convenient times: 9:30 AM for the morning crowd and 2 PM for those who prefer an afternoon outing.

Accessibility and Restrictions

Batu Caves & Countryside Tour - Accessibility and Restrictions

Navigating the Batu Caves & Countryside Tour is a breeze for most, though it’s important to note that the experience isn’t wheelchair accessible, making it less suitable for those with mobility challenges.

Strollers are welcome, so families with little ones can still join in on the fun. Just a heads up, infants will need to sit on laps during the ride.

When it comes to dressing for the tour, it’s best to skip the shorts, sleeveless shirts, and open-toed shoes while exploring the Batu Caves. The dress code keeps things respectful.
